misbiased
/mɪsˈbaɪəst/
adjective
- Having or showing an unfair or incorrect bias; prejudiced in a mistaken way.
- The article was misbiased because it only presented one side of the story.
- Her misbiased opinion of the new student came from a rumor that wasn't true.
- The judge was misbiased by outdated information and made an unfair ruling.
